摘要
该文以欧拉 -伯努利梁为模型 ,推导出基于系统响应梁的模态截断准则 ,根据模态价值大小取舍模态 ,其结论可推广到大型复杂结构系统。该法考虑了可观性向量、模态增益、结构阻尼系数及模态频率 ,较简单的频率截断法是一个很大的改进 ,降阶后的模型能很好地近似原系统性能。文末给出了一个简支梁模态截断的例子。
In this paper, modal reduction criterion is derived based on the system response taking as the model of Euler Bernoulli beam, editing modal according to the value of modal costs. The conclusion can be used in a large flexible complex structure system. It is a more preferable to simpler frequency criterion, since it takes into account of frequency, vibration mode, damping, sensor and actuator information. Reduced order model can approximate well the basic characteristics of the original system. An example of editing modal for simply supported beam is illustrated in the end of the paper.
